Can the Military Use AI to Promote Government Efficiency While Maintaining Readiness?  

The Pentagon spends more than $100 billion each year on direct labor and maintenance parts. That’s billion with a Capital B. And that doesn’t include associated logistics costs; those add millions of dollars to the total. 

The advent of better industrial AI tools begs a question: Can AI applications maintain mission readiness while reducing government spending? In an era of government efficiency, can employees use AI to increase the mission readiness of defense forces and the assets they depend upon? 

With the right technology, the military can boost mission readiness while also ensuring the resilience of logistics and supply chains in contested environments. With AI, how much of that $100 billion figure could be reduced?

Digital Maintenance:  Avathon’s modular digital maintenance AI application supports the efficient operation of complex weapons systems and extends the visibility of fleet health, supply and logistics capabilities. The application alerts maintainers to potential failures before they become critical, enabling them to proactively maintain the system rather than performing repairs only after a failure has occurred. This enables mission readiness to dramatically increase, along with safety and operating efficiency. In the military, it is absolutely essential that aircraft, ships and other assets be mission-ready at all times to ensure the safety of soldiers and the successful outcome of their actions. A warfighter needs predictability about asset performance to minimize risk, avoid dangerous and expensive failures, and prevent unplanned downtime. By analyzing historical system performance data, failures can be predicted in advance and prescriptive maintenance recommendations provided that minimize the impact of asset failures on mission readiness.

Multi-Domain Awareness:  Using the abilities of AI to analyze and leverage disparate data forms in contested environments enables warfighters to achieve dominance, enhance domain awareness and shorten OODA loops. Avathon integrates with and enhances existing systems and user interfaces while operating across numerous structured and unstructured data types. These include textual data sources in multiple languages, multi-physics sensor networks and multidomain manned and unmanned platforms.

Visual AI:  By autonomously analyzing camera feeds to proactively assess emerging safety and security threats and alert personnel, visual AI can automatically detect and alert on security breaches, safety hazards and other activities that would otherwise compromise a team’s effectiveness and mission readiness. 

Supply Chain and Logistics: Avathon’s industry-tested, AI-powered supply chain and logistics application for contested environments enhances the effectiveness of soldiers and ensures the reliability of the assets they depend upon. By integrating with weather data, supplier status and other critical information, warfighter and asset effectiveness are ensured. AI provides visibility across the logistics enterprise, from the strategic support area to front-line units. It provides data-driven options to avoid disruptions in strategic mobility, whether at the depot, intermediate staging bases or other locations. This enables the successful reception, staging, onward movement and integration of combat forces and their required sustainment assets.
